Completeness, agreement, and representativeness of ethnicity recording in the United Kingdom's Clinical Practice Research Datalink (CPRD) and linked Hospital Episode Statistics (HES).

Abstract

BACKGROUND

This descriptive study assessed the completeness, agreement, and representativeness of ethnicity recording in the United Kingdom (UK) Clinical Practice Research Datalink (CPRD) primary care databases alone and, for those patients registered with a GP in England, when linked to secondary care data from Hospital Episode Statistics (HES).

METHODS

Ethnicity records were assessed for all patients in the May 2021 builds of the CPRD GOLD and CPRD Aurum databases for all UK patients. In analyses of the UK, English data was from combined CPRD-HES, whereas data from Northern Ireland, Scotland, and Wales drew from CPRD only. The agreement of ethnicity records per patient was assessed within each dataset (CPRD GOLD, CPRD Aurum, and HES datasets) and between datasets at the highest level ethnicity categorisation ('Asian', 'black', 'mixed', 'white', 'other'). Representativeness was assessed by comparing the ethnic distributions at the highest-level categorisation of CPRD-HES to those from the Census 2011 across the UK's devolved administrations. Additionally, CPRD-HES was compared to the experimental ethnic distributions for England and Wales from the Office for National Statistics in 2019 (ONS2019) and the English ethnic distribution from May 2021 from NHS Digital's General Practice Extraction Service Data for Pandemic Planning and Research with HES data linkage (GDPPR-HES).

RESULTS

In CPRD-HES, 81.7% of currently registered patients in the UK had ethnicity recorded in primary care. For patients with multiple ethnicity records, mismatched ethnicity within individual primary and secondary care datasets was < 10%. Of English patients with ethnicity recorded in both CPRD and HES, 93.3% of records matched at the highest-level categorisation; however, the level of agreement was markedly lower in the 'mixed' and 'other' ethnic groups. CPRD-HES was less proportionately 'white' compared to the UK Census 2011 (80.3% vs. 87.2%) and experimental ONS2019 data (80.4% vs. 84.3%). CPRD-HES was aligned with the ethnic distribution from GDPPR-HES ('white' 80.4% vs. 80.7%); however, with a smaller proportion classified as 'other' (1.1% vs. 2.8%).

CONCLUSIONS

CPRD-HES has suitable representation of all ethnic categories with some overrepresentation of minority ethnic groups and a smaller proportion classified as 'other' compared to the UK general population from other data sources. CPRD-HES data is useful for studying health risks and outcomes in typically underrepresented groups.

摘要

背景

本描述性研究评估了英国临床实践研究数据链(CPRD)初级保健数据库中仅记录种族的完整性、一致性和代表性,以及对于在英格兰注册的患者,当与医院事件统计数据(HES)中的二级保健数据链接时的记录情况。

方法

2021 年 5 月,在 CPRD GOLD 和 CPRD Aurum 数据库的所有英国患者中评估了所有患者的种族记录。在对英国的分析中,英国数据来自于 CPRD-HES 的组合,而来自北爱尔兰、苏格兰和威尔士的数据仅来自于 CPRD。在每个数据集(CPRD GOLD、CPRD Aurum 和 HES 数据集)内以及在最高级别种族分类(“亚洲”、“黑人”、“混血”、“白人”、“其他”)之间评估了每位患者的种族记录一致性。代表性通过比较 HES 中 CPRD 的最高级别分类的种族分布与英国各地区的 2011 年人口普查数据进行评估。此外,还将 HES 中的 CPRD 与来自 2019 年国家统计局的英格兰和威尔士的实验性种族分布(ONS2019)以及 2021 年 5 月 NHS 数字通用实践提取服务数据进行了比较,该数据用于 HES 数据链接的大流行规划和研究(GDPPR-HES)。

结果

在 CPRD-HES 中,英国目前注册患者中有 81.7%在初级保健中记录了种族。对于有多个种族记录的患者,单个初级和二级保健数据集中的种族不匹配情况<10%。在 CPRD 和 HES 中都记录了种族的英国患者中,93.3%的记录在最高级别分类上匹配;然而,“混血”和“其他”族裔群体的一致性水平明显较低。与 2011 年英国人口普查(80.3%比 87.2%)和实验性 ONS2019 数据(80.4%比 84.3%)相比,CPRD-HES 的“白人”比例较低。CPRD-HES 与来自 GDPPR-HES 的种族分布一致(白人 80.4%比 80.7%);然而,被归类为“其他”的比例较小(1.1%比 2.8%)。

结论

CPRD-HES 对所有族裔群体都有适当的代表性,少数族裔群体的代表性过高,与其他数据源的英国一般人口相比,被归类为“其他”的比例较小。CPRD-HES 数据可用于研究通常代表性不足的群体的健康风险和结果。
